Transaction d63d3f06e7a5dcf46d895fa23b4c850892ebf2670f88efdb9604246f9f2f4d38

2 Input
1 Outputs
  • d63d3f06e7a5dcf46d895fa23b4c850892ebf2670f88efdb9604246f9f2f4d38:0
  • value  114799
    address  3CA5DojZGHnFeC1sdn5LgMYviAZHcfFZpR